Virat Kohli Counters Claims Of $1.38 Million Instagram Post Fee, Labels Reports Inaccurate

Share this News:

New Delhi, 12th August 2023: Indian cricketer Virat Kohli refuted claims on Saturday, August 12, asserting that he does not command a fee of $1,384,000 (roughly Rs 11.45 crore) for each social media post on Instagram. Kohli addressed this matter on X, previously known as Twitter.

Disputing the reports, Kohli stated on X, “Although I deeply appreciate all that I have been fortunate to receive in my life, the circulating information regarding my earnings from social media is unfounded.”

Hopper HQ’s Instagram Rich List 2023 includes both Virat Kohli and Priyanka Chopra. As per the list, Virat Kohli is reported to earn $1,384,000 for every Instagram post, whereas Priyanka Chopra’s fee is noted at $532,000 for similar posts.

Notably, the top five positions on the list are held by Cristiano Ronaldo, who commands $3,234,000 per Instagram post, followed by Lionel Messi ($2,597,000), Selena Gomez ($2,558,000), Kylie Jenner ($2,386,000), and Dwayne Johnson ($2,326,000).

In the Instagram Rich List 2023, Virat Kohli and Priyanka Chopra secure the 14th and 29th ranks respectively, among the top 100 public figures.
